Kitchen Assistant

Under the Direction of the Children's Center Food Services Supervisor and Assistant, assists in all aspects of providing breakfast, lunch, and/or afternoon snack for up to 200 children a day.


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ES

Primary Functions
  • Dependent upon schedule, sets up and prepares breakfast, lunch and/or afternoon snack
  • Washes, dries and puts away all dishes used in the preparation, eating and serving of the meal
  • Maintains the cleanliness and neatness of the kitchen area to include sinks, cupboards, oven, refrigerator, floors, etc.
  • Maintains inventory or foods and supplies
  • Maintains records of food/milk served and returned daily
  • Monitors food deliveries
  • Posts quantities of milk returned on the milk chart daily
  • Follows through with regular cleaning and maintenance schedules as posted or directed by coordinators
  • Applies and maintains appropriate health and safety standards in the kitchen
  • Alerts coordinators to equipment that fails to meet the standards for safety as outlined in the food handlers training

The following items are required for employment at childcare establishments:
  • FBI, DOB, and Child Abuse Index fingerprint clearance
  • TB clearance, current Health Screening and up to date immunizations
  • Beginning in January 1, 2018, Health and Safety code 1596.8662 requires all licensed providers, applicants, directors and employees to complete training as specified on their mandated reporter duties and to renew their training every two years
    • Certificate of completion of the Mandated Reporter training AB1207 and must be renewed every two years. This online training can be completed and accessed at http://childcare.mandatedreporterca.com/
  • Basic Pest Management in the School and Child Care Settings Training Certificate
